Earlier this year, I went to see my PCP about a nasty wound on my leg that refused to heal for over 7 months. It would almost completely heal, then it would flare up and open into a giant extremely painful gash. She suspected that I had Diabetes, and she gave me a little device to monitor my sugar levels. Over the course of a month, My sugars barely if ever went over 105, And never went below 85. I showed her the history, and she couldn’t figure out what or why. So She wrapped my leg in OsuBosu wrap and told me to come back in a week, and she had blood drawn. I made the appointment and went on with life as usual.

Nasty Ass Gash



On Friday, March 31, 2023, at 9:45 Am, my Doctor informed me that my liver was swollen, my kidneys were struggling, and I had Type 2 diabetes. She wanted me to make another appointment, after she wrapped my leg in a compression cast. So I made an appointment for Tuesday, April 3, 2023.

I went in, She gave me a referral to a Physical Therapist and asked me to follow through with it. (Which I most certainly will, because I am tired of looking like a Blimpie turd on a log,) A Referral to a Wound Specialist (which I will be seeing this Friday) A Referral to the University of Minnesota Hospital Fairview Health System for an MRI, CatScan, Contrast Scan, Sleep Study, Geneticist, Endocrinologist, and a Diabetes Specialist.

I asked my doctor why so many things all of a sudden. She responded you started taking an active interest in your health, so I am going to do everything I can to help.
